Strategic Daypart Selection for Campaign Success
Selecting the optimal Radio Shoma 97.4 dayparts requires aligning campaign objectives with audience availability and mindset. Direct response campaigns benefit from morning concentration, where immediate action orientation delivers measurable results. Brand awareness initiatives achieve efficiency through sustained midday presence, building familiarity through repeated exposure at accessible price points. Evening programming serves campaigns seeking emotional connection and household-level decision influence.
Sophisticated media buying strategies often employ daypart rotation, distributing messages across multiple time periods to build comprehensive reach while managing budget efficiency. A common approach places heavier weight in morning programming during campaign launch phases, then transitions to midday and evening sustaining flights to maintain presence. This strategy, sometimes called a "flighting" approach, maximizes initial impact while controlling overall investment.

Measuring Performance and Optimizing Campaigns
Establishing clear performance metrics before campaign launch enables meaningful optimization across Radio Shoma 97.4 dayparts. Direct response campaigns should implement tracking mechanisms such as dedicated phone numbers, promotional codes, or custom landing pages for each daypart tested. This attribution clarity reveals which programming blocks deliver actual conversion rather than simply generating awareness.
Brand awareness campaigns require different measurement approaches, including pre- and post-campaign surveys, website traffic analysis, and social media engagement tracking. The Persian-speaking community in London demonstrates active social media participation, making digital metrics particularly valuable for assessing radio campaign impact. Increases in branded search queries, social mentions, and website visits from London areas with high Iranian population density all indicate radio advertising effectiveness.
Successful advertisers continuously refine daypart allocation based on performance data, shifting investment toward programming blocks delivering superior returns.
